It's remarkably good. There's a real sense of desperation and sadness running through it. You have an old, tired, dying man who's nearing the end of his strength trying to look after an even older, fucked-up old man on the brink of death. Trying to hold it all together with his last fading strength. No spoilers, but you can tell from the start of the film that wolverine isn't going to buy that boat he's saving up for. The performances are great, Picard in particular is phenomenal.

It goes into "normal" capeshit territory in the 2nd half but its a movie about wolverine, what can I say

X-Men characters have great potential if given a good writer. They aren't really a superhero group, they're a school of people trying to learn how to live with their special abilities first and foremost. They have a lot better characters than Avengers or Justice League but it all depends on who's writing, it doesn't always turn out well.

This guy just doesn't get it. The violence is a necessary part of Logan, without it its difficult to justify why hes such a jaded prick. Amongst other things the film is about Wolverine battling with the idea that hes a weapon made for horrific acts of violence and I just don't see a way of doing that effectively without seeing that violence and its consequences.
